Step 1: Assessment and Inspection
Our technicians will conduct a thorough assessment of the affected area to find out the extent of the damage. This includes inspecting the concrete, checking for any signs of water seepage or damage, and identifying the source of the issue.
Step 2: Water Extraction and Drying
Using advanced equipment our team will extract the standing water from the affected area, followed by a thorough drying process to prevent further damage and mold growth.
Step 3: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Our team will clean and sanitize the affected area to remove any remaining water, dirt, and debris. This includes using specialized cleaning solutions and equipment to ensure a thorough job.
Step 4: Repair and Restoration
Once the affected area is clean and dry, our technicians will begin the repair and restoration process. This includes repairing any damaged concrete, replacing any affected materials, and restoring the area to its original condition.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Quality Control
Our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that the affected area has been fully restored and that all work has been completed to our high standards.

Concrete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water leak (less than 1 gallon) | Yes | No | You can handle this minor issue on your own, but be sure to act fast to prevent further damage. |
| Water damage to a small area (less than 100 sqft) | Yes | No | You can handle this minor issue on your own, but be sure to act fast to prevent further damage. |
| Water damage to a large area (over 100 sqft) | No | Yes | This is a bigger job that need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ively. |
| Water damage with mold growth | No | Yes | Mold growth need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ively, and can pose serious health risks. |
| Water damage with structural issues | No | Yes | Structural issues need specialized expertise and equipment to handle safely and effectively, and can pose serious safety risks. |
